I dropped the lower unit on one of my 1997 Yamaha Saltwater Series II 200s to clean out the speedo hole and when I re-installed it, the engine won't engage into gear.<br /><br />Rodbolt or Ray, is there something simple I forgot to do or that I didn't reinstall? :confused:

most likly you missed the step of lining up the upper and lower splines. remove the unit, make sure the lower is in neutral, shift the upper control to neutral and try again making sure the two splined shafts mate
